Abstract

The invention provides a kind of Intelligent Checking on Work Attendance system, comprise safety door, RFI? D card, outer inductor and interoceptor, reader, local data acquisition server and headquarters server. Outer inductor and interoceptor are located at respectively the both sides of safety door, RFI? the radio-frequency information that the D clamping outer inductor of receipts and interoceptor send, and rely on the energy that obtains of induced-current to send corresponding frequency signal and obtained rear decoding by reader to transfer to local data acquisition server through data line, general headquarters' service receives the data of local data acquisition server by network, and moves accordingly. In the time that student enters safety door, without queuing up and check card one by one, eliminate the crowded potential safety hazard of bringing of the stream of people thus, also reduced people and forgotten the various impacts of checking card and bringing simultaneously.

Detailed description of the invention
Further illustrate technical scheme of the present invention below in conjunction with accompanying drawing and by detailed description of the invention:
Please refer to Fig. 1, the invention provides a kind of Intelligent Checking on Work Attendance system, comprise safety door 1, rfid card (notDiagram), outer inductor 3 and interoceptor 4, reader 5, local data acquisition server 7 and general headquarters' clothesBusiness device 8.
Please refer to Fig. 1, described rfid card is located on destination media 2.
Please refer to Fig. 1, described outer inductor 3 and described interoceptor 4 are located at respectively described safety door 1Both sides, described rfid card can receive the radio-frequency information that described outer inductor 3 and described interoceptor 4 send,And rely on the energy that induced-current obtains to send the product information correspondence being stored in described rfid card chipFrequency signal.
And described rfid card can be active RFID card, also can be passive RFID card, preferred in the present embodimentFor passive RFID card, but this is not limited in any way.
Please refer to Fig. 1, described reader 5 obtains the institute that described outer inductor 3 and interoceptor 4 senseState frequency signal decoding; Described local data acquisition server 7 is by data line 6 and described readingDevice 5 connects, and decoded frequency signal is processed; Described headquarters server 8, by network withDescribed local data acquisition server 7 connects, and receives the number that described local data acquisition server 7 transmitsAccording to, and move accordingly.
And, in described headquarters server 8, prestore described people's essential information.
But described destination media 2 can be people, car or other self or the object moving by external force, this enforcementIn example, be preferably student, but this be not limited in any way.
Described outer inductor 3 can be the one in deceleration strip inductor, antenna and ground induction coil, described interior senseAnswer device 4 also to can be the one in deceleration strip inductor, antenna and ground induction coil, described interoceptor 4 withDescribed outer inductor 3 can be any combination of deceleration strip inductor, antenna and inductance coil. In the present embodiment,Described outer inductor 3 and described interoceptor 4 are all preferably antenna, but this are not limited in any way.
Described rfid card can be active RFID card, also can be passive RFID card, in the present embodiment, is preferablyPassive RFID card.
Described Intelligent Checking on Work Attendance system can be applicable to the multiple occasions such as enterprise, school, factory, in the present embodiment,Be preferably school. As the same, described safety door 1 refers in particular to school gate.
In the time that student enters school, generally comprise following steps:
S1: in the time that student wears or carry described rfid card near school gate 1, described in described rfid card receivesThe radiofrequency signal that outer inductor 3 sends, and described in relying on the energy that obtains of induced-current to send to be stored inFrequency signal corresponding to product information in rfid card chip;
S2: described outer inductor 3 is responded to and described frequency signal is transferred to described reader 5;
S3: described reader 5 obtains after described frequency signal decoding, transfers to by data line 6Described local data acquisition server 7 carries out data processing;
S4: when the described destination media that is provided with described rfid card by safety door described in described safety door lateral inSide continues to move ahead, and described rfid card receives the radiofrequency signal that described interoceptor sends, and relies on induced-currentThe energy obtaining sends frequency signal corresponding to product information being stored in described rfid card chip;
S5: described interoceptor 4 is responded to and described frequency signal is transferred to described reader 5;
S6: described reader 5 obtains after described frequency signal decoding, transfers to by data line 6Described local data acquisition server 7 carries out data processing;
S7: when student enters school gate 1 inner side and continues to move ahead, described outer inductor 3 and described interoceptor4 all cannot sense the frequency signal of described rfid card again, judge that student enters in campus, and in time willDescribed local data acquisition server 7 data after treatment are transmitted through the network to described headquarters server 8,Described headquarters server 8 records the time that student enters campus and enters campus, and according to the service of described general headquartersThe classification to student class and grade default in device 8 is directly exported work attendance information with forms such as forms.
In the time that student leaves school, described interoceptor 4 senses described rfid card prior to described outer inductor 3Frequency signal, other determining step is the same when judging that student enters school, and the present embodiment is not repeated herein.
